Healing touch

Healing is the ability to cause other individuals to heal injuries at an increased rate, resulting in complete recovery in a matter of seconds.
Characters
- Mr. Linderman is the first character known to have this ability.
Limits
Linderman has demonstrated the ability to completely heal serious injuries including a bullet wound that went all the way through a man's abdomen, a broken jaw, and a spinal injury that had left Heidi Petrelli's legs paralyzed for six months. He was also able to heal the damage caused by his mother's liver cancer, but it is unclear whether he fully "cured" the disease.
It is not currently known if Linderman could have healed Dallas's injury if the bullet was still in the wound. It is also not known if he can heal his own injuries.
During the Vietnam War, Linderman seemed to need to be in physical contact with the sick or injured person -- touching the wound, if possible -- for at least several seconds to cause healing. By 2006, he appears to be able to initiate healing with brief contact and then continue merely by holding his hand close to the subject. When healing Heidi's spinal injury, he only touched her hand, but he did hold it for several seconds.
By his own admission, Linderman cannot "bring back the dead". This apparently means that he cannot heal someone who is clinically dead, even if they have only been dead a short time. Specifically, although none of them had been dead for more than a few minutes, he could not revive members of his special operations unit who were killed in an ambush, nor could he revive Au Co. He also seems unable to cure illnesses caused by viruses and/or bacteria, otherwise he would have been able to cure Molly Walker without the assistance of Mohinder Suresh.
Linderman's healing abilities are not restricted to human beings or even animals; he seems to be able to repair damage to any living thing.
Taking all of this into account, it could be said his ability is not exactly the power to heal living things, but rather to accelerate the healing of living things - making his power quite similar to that of Claire Bennet.
Selected Examples
- While on a gunboat en route to a rescue a downed airplane, the crew (consisting of Austin, Dallas, Amarillo, San Antonio and Loredo) receive a surprise attack and all get shot, except for Austin. Everyone but Dallas dies and Austin kneels next to Dallas and heals his gun wound using his bare hands. (War Buddies, Part 2)
- Austin tells Dallas about how he was treated like a freak after he healed his mother when she was on her deathbed dying of liver cancer. (War Buddies, Part 3)
- Linderman heals a Viet Cong informant's jaw so that Dallas can hurt him many times until he speaks. (War Buddies, Part 3)
- Linderman attempts to heal Au Co but fails. (War Buddies, Part 5)
- Linderman demonstrates his powers to Nathan by healing a dying plant. (.07%)
- Linderman heals Heidi Petrelli of her paralysis. (Landslide)
Notes
- Linderman's healing is similar to Claire Bennet's regeneration power because they both have healing properties. However, they differ in that Claire has demonstrated her ability to come back from the dead, whereas Linderman specifically states that he cannot bring back the dead. Linderman is also able to heal others, whereas Claire is unable to heal anyone other than herself.
- Yamagato Fellowship has files on heroes of the past. One hero is Gawain, whose knowledge of herbs made him a great healer.
- A woman waiting to cross the Mexico-Guatemala border claimed to be a healer and attempted to heal Maya. She was unable to do so, saying that there was something "black" inside Maya and claiming that the girl was cursed. What power, if any, the woman actually has is unclear.
